The Historical Context of Drainage in Aldershot
Aldershot's history is deeply intertwined with the development of its drainage systems. The town's rapid expansion during the 19th century, primarily due to the establishment of the British Army's permanent camp, necessitated the development of robust infrastructure. Early drainage systems were rudimentary, often relying on natural watercourses and basic ditches. As the town grew, so did the complexity of its drainage needs.
By the late 1800s, Aldershot had begun to implement more sophisticated drainage solutions. The introduction of underground sewers marked a significant advancement, helping to manage waste and reduce the risk of disease. These early systems laid the groundwork for the modern drainage infrastructure we see today.
Current Drainage Systems in Aldershot
Today, Aldershot boasts a comprehensive drainage network designed to handle both wastewater and stormwater. The town's drainage system is a mix of traditional sewers and modern innovations, ensuring efficient water management. Key components include:
- Combined Sewers: These systems handle both sewage and rainwater, directing them to treatment facilities.
- Separate Sewers: Dedicated pipelines for wastewater and stormwater, reducing the risk of overflow during heavy rains.
- Surface Water Drainage: Utilises natural watercourses and man-made channels to manage rainwater runoff.
These systems are maintained by local authorities, ensuring they remain functional and efficient. Regular inspections and maintenance are crucial to prevent blockages and overflows, which can lead to flooding and environmental damage.
Challenges Facing Drainage in Aldershot
Despite its robust infrastructure, Aldershot faces several challenges related to drainage. One of the primary issues is urbanisation. As the town continues to grow, the demand on its drainage systems increases. This can lead to overloading, particularly during periods of heavy rainfall.
Another challenge is climate change. With more frequent and intense storms, the risk of flooding is heightened. This places additional strain on existing drainage systems, necessitating upgrades and improvements to cope with changing weather patterns.
Finally, maintenance is an ongoing concern. Blockages caused by debris, tree roots, and other obstructions can lead to system failures. Regular cleaning and monitoring are essential to keep the drainage network functioning smoothly.
Innovative Drainage Solutions in Aldershot
To address these challenges, Aldershot is exploring innovative drainage solutions. One such approach is the implementation of sustainable urban drainage systems (SuDS). These systems aim to mimic natural water processes, reducing runoff and improving water quality.
SuDS techniques include:
- Permeable Pavements: Allow water to infiltrate the ground, reducing surface runoff.
- Green Roofs: Vegetated rooftops that absorb rainwater and provide insulation.
- Rain Gardens: Landscaped areas designed to capture and filter rainwater.
These solutions not only enhance drainage but also contribute to the town's aesthetic appeal and biodiversity. By integrating nature into urban planning, Aldershot can create a more resilient and sustainable environment.
